Telehealth services offer rapid diagnosis, treatment, and therapy for ADHD (and other disorders) via an online consultation. These services promise a speedier affordable, more cost-effective, and a simpler to diagnose than traditional methods of testing, referrals, and therapy that could be a long process that can take weeks, or months.
They charge a one-time fee for a quick assessment and then prescribe medications or therapy if needed. However, there are also many risks associated with this type of service.
Misdiagnosis is the leading risk. This can lead to inappropriate treatment or worsening of the condition. Kustow explains that these tools are just a snapshot of a person and cannot be relied upon to diagnose the presence of a disorder. The disorder could affect the daily activities of a person, so it is crucial not to give a diagnosis too quickly.
